공개 키를 설치해야하는 호스트 목록이 있습니다. 이를 위해 expect 스크립트를 호출하고 내 암호 인 호스트 이름과 공용 키 파일을 전달하는 루비 스크립트를 작성했습니다. 이 expect 스크립트는 암호를 입력하고 알 수없는 호스트 키에 "예"라고 대답함으로써 각 호스트에 대해 ssh-copy-id를 수행합니다. expect 스크립트는 명령 줄에서 실행할
Rhino.Mocks V3.6에서 연속 호출마다 다른 반환 값이 필요한 경우 메소드에 여러 기대치를 설정하는 올바른 방법은 무엇입니까? 다음 코드는 V3.5에서 작동했지만 V3.6에서는 실패합니다. public void Test()
{
var mocks = new MockRepository();
var process = mocks.Dy
복사본을 만들려면 Subversion 저장소의 여러 가지 분기를 전환해야하는 스크립트가 있습니다. 따라서 암호를 반복해서 입력해야합니다. 자, 일단이 작업을 몇 번하고 난 대본에 잘 들어 섰습니다. 나는 나를 크게 화나게한다. 이전에 프롬프트에 암호를 입력해야합니다. 나는 작업이 끝날 때까지 여러 번 암호 프롬프트를 반복해서 실행할 것을 기대하는 방법을 배
perl에서 expect를 사용하고 있습니다. 나는 stdout 콘솔에 나타나는 모든 출력을 로그 파일로 리디렉션하여 나중에 디버깅 할 수 있습니다. 현재 내가 사용하고 있습니다 $ exp-> log_stdout (0); 이것을 리디렉션하는 대신 로그 파일로 할 수 있습니까? 그렇다면 어떻게해야할까요? 당신이 Expect의 설명서를 참조하면
이 질문은 전에 한 번 이상 물어 본 질문이지만 만족스런 답변을 찾지 못했습니다. 나는 대략 매초마다 새로운 결과를 산출하는 STDOUT에 순간 측정을 생성하는 명령 행 과정을 시작하고있다. System.Diagnostics.Process.StandardOutput을 사용하면 STDOUT 데이터가 Process.StandardOutput StreamRead
서버에서 서버 b로 대용량 파일을 복사하기 위해 scp를 호출 할 때 작성한 expect 스크립트가 있습니다. 내가 가진 문제는 (rsysnc와 scp를 사용하지 않고 동일하다) 파일 전송이 완료되기 전에 expect 스크립트가 종료되고 있다는 것입니다. 나는 시간 초과를 예상대로 설정할 수 있지만 파일 크기가 커지면 시간 초과도 늘어날 것임을 알고 있습니
기대되는 긴 명령을 전달할 수 있기를 원합니다. 그것은 어쨌든 다중 명령입니다. ./expectscript "mkdir /usr/local/dir1\ncd /usr/local/dir1\ntouch testfile"
공지 사항 난에 "\ n"넣어 나는를 처리하고있어 것처럼 ENTER를 시작합니다 : 우선 여기 내 나는 다음과 같은 그래서이 스크립트를 실행
Pexpect 사용을 고려하고 있습니다. Pexpects 홈페이지에서 나는 이것을 찾는다 : Q : 왜 Expect를 사용하지 않는가? A : 나는 을 좋아합니다. 훌륭합니다. 나는 어떤 진짜 잼을 에서 구해 줬다. 그러나 내가 원하는 것의 90 %를 할 것 인 무엇이 기대한다; 크기의 10 %; 그리고 이 파이썬으로 내 코드를 작성하도록 허용하십시오. T
PowerMock을 사용하여 제 3 자 코드를 모의하려고 시도하고 확장 된 메서드로 문제가 발생했습니다. 그래서 나는 무엇이 일어나고 있는지 보여줄 발췌 문장을 줄 것입니다. ClassA extends ClassB{
super();
}
ClassB extends ClassC{
super();
}
ClassC {
Stri